NSF Fellowship Recipient: Layra Cintrón-Rivera

Congratulations to third-year Patho student Layra Cintrón-Rivera who was awarded an NSF Fellowship for her dissertation research entitled: "Elucidating novel roles for Sox9b in pharyngeal arch artery (PAA) development".  The National Science Foundation Graduate Research Fellowship Program recognizes and supports outstanding graduate students in NSF-supported science, technology, engineering, and mathematics disciplines who are pursuing research-based Master's and doctoral degrees at accredited United States institutions.  Layra successfully passed her preliminary qualifying examination in May, and is mentored by Jessica Plavicki.  Congrats!
